Large format paperback, staple bound in white pictorial covers. 36 pages plus covers. Illustrated with over 77 rare black and white photographs and close-up detail images; detailed 1:48 and 1:72 scale drawings; “three pages of factory diagrams, airframe close-ups and detailed 1915 schematics for nacelle fixtures and fittings;” [Publisher’s blurb] and three color profiles by Ray Rimell on rear cover. “Fabric: Caouflage and Markings” an essay by Ray Rimell and Appendices round out this issue. First edition. The FB5 equipeed the first dedicated fighter unit to arrive in France in July of 1915. Unofficially dubbed the ‘Gun Bus’ during its pre war years, this pusher aircraft holds a special place in British military aviation history.
